A yearning that won’t be denied

Rachel Marek is a journalist with a plan. She intends to expose the truth about dragons to the world – and her target is within sight. Nothing matters but getting the truth, especially not the ruggedly handsome, roguishly thrilling Highlander who oozes danger and charm. And when she finds the truth that shatters her faith, she’ll have to trust her heart to the very man who can crush it…

A legend in the flesh

Suave, dashing Asher is more than just a man. He’s a Dragon King – a being who has roamed this planet since the beginning of time. With everything on the line, Asher must choose to trust an enemy in the form of an all too alluring woman whose tenacity and passion captivate him. Together, Asher and Rachel must fight for their lives – and their love – before an old enemy destroys them both…

140 pages, Kindle Edition

First published July 26, 2016

Donna is the New York Times and USA Today bestselling author of over a hundred novels. Her most popular series is the breathtaking Dark King (aka Dragon King) series featuring dragons, immortal Highlanders, and the Fae.

In addition to her novels, Donna has written short stories, novellas, and novelettes for digital-first and print release. She has been dubbed as giving the “paranormal genre a burst of fresh air” by the San Francisco Book Review. Her work has been hailed as having “deft plotting and expert characterization” by Publisher’s Weekly and “sizzling” by RT Book Reviews.

She has been recognized with awards from both bookseller and reader contests including the National Reader’s Choice Award, Booksellers Best Award, as well as the coveted K.I.S.S. Award from RT Book Reviews.

Donna travels often for various speaking engagements, conferences, and book signings. She is also a frequent workshop presenter at national conferences such as RT Book Lovers Convention and Thrillerfest, as well as local chapters.

Born and raised in Texas, she also has ties across the border in Louisiana. Growing up with two such vibrant cultures, her Cajun side of the family taught her the “spicy” side of life while her Texas roots gave her two-steppin’ and bareback riding. DRAGON FEVER is a novella set in the Dark Kings would. If you haven’t read this series yet, I would suggest starting from the beginning. Since this book takes place quite deeper into the timeline already, I think new readers would be lost and probably wouldn’t appreciate the story than someone who has read from the beginning.

That being said, DRAGON FEVER explores some of the consequences of the events in the series so far. So far the Dark Kings have managed to stay relatively hidden but that has become increasingly difficult as the books continue. Now a journalist by the name of Rachel Marek is interested in getting the truth and will do nothing to get it. So she seduces Asher who is a Dragon King. However, what she doesn’t know is that Asher knows who she is and is also playing a game with her.

Since this is a novella, things do move at a very quick pace, which I think was a downfall for this story. Because we know that Rachel is a journalist and is seeking answers, I found that I didn’t really trust her very much.

I felt much more connected to Asher. He has an old soul and was very easy to like. But because we know things that Asher doesn’t, Rae’s tricks kind of hindered the romance a bit. I didn’t quite believe it than if she wasn’t a journalist and trying to fool Asher. In the end, however, I do think that Grant does a good job of solidifying their romance.

I’m always intrigued by humanities need to uncover the truth about anything other worldly; they act as if it is their right to know all secrets, exposing the truth for the good of mankind. But here’s the thing, the means to which humans work to unearth the ‘truth’ is both underhanded and manipulative and usually is done for the wrong reasons or for altruistic ones that can’t truly be reached.

It’s interesting to see Rachel/Rae work her ruse on Asher King - one of the Dragon Kings - because for someone who always seeks the truth in a way that doesn’t compromise her personal integrity, she did not anticipate how Asher would make her feel and make her burn for a chance to be with him and by throwing her off balance, Rachel realizes that the truth isn’t always black and white and sometimes, exposing lies, corruption, and evil actually leads to a path of regrets and unanswered questions, forcing lines to be crossed and perspectives changed.

Asher is quite the sexy alpha dragon and the way he feels drawn to Rae is not something that has happened to him, which confirms what dragon kings before him have spoke of, and while it’s not something he would have considered before, now, he’s desperate to claim Rachel as his own.

In some ways, Rachel is simply a pawn in the war against the Dragon Kings and while it’s unclear exactly what the feud is over, which is probably partially due to my unfamiliarity with the series, the world Grant creates as well as the dark and light other worldly beings are quite an interesting lot and make me want to go back and read the rest of the series to truly understand all the players involved and what their end games might be.

Asher appealed to me because he seemed so relaxed and informal yet took on the professional job at the WWC representing Draegan and did it well. However, I was disappointed in his quick reaction to Rachel right from the beginning. I know there is a lot of insta-love in the series. Especially with the novellas. But I just felt like he was a little naive when falling for Rae’s attempts to get information from him. Seeing her thumb ring all over the convention should have given him more of a clue.

Rachel came across very distant and just angry at the world. Her determination to reveal the Kings seemed so engrossing. She had nothing else in her life to distract her. She claims to have never felt desire, which left me kind of thinking “whaaa”, but Asher lights that fire. I think that her new emotion is part of what totally distracted her from her job. I think because we really don’t get to know her until near the end of the story, I felt irritated by her. I knew she was giving into Asher but she just would not give up on her job. It wasn’t until the couple both reveal their secrets that I found I felt a little sympathy towards her.

Rachel Marek is an undercover journalist, "Rae", on a mission to expose the truth about dragons. When Rachel lays eyes on her mark, Dragon King Asher from Dreagan, she'll get more than she bargained for. Sadly Rachel believes she can use her Rae persona to lure and seduce Asher but it is actually Asher who seduces Rae.

Asher is in beautiful Paris, France representing Dreagan at the WWC in place of the King of Kings, Constantine. Asher meets the mysterious Ms. Blossom Engel who he can't decide if she is friend or foe. Ms. Engel is his personal assistant for the week and nothing gets past her eagle eye. Ms. Engel is on to Rae/Rachel and lets Asher know Rae's not what she proclaims to be.

After the night Asher and Rachel meet and share a meal, Rachel's plans rapidly fall apart and it's not looking good for her exposure story. Of course, she falls head over heels for the Highlander and falls into his bed-- the story is forgotten. However, Sam McDonald, aka Ulrik, is not willing to let her off that easy and there is hell to pay once Ulrik realizes Rachel's no longer on board with his plans. Ms. Engel will save the day and another dragon has found his mate.
